- **Historical Significance:** Issued between 2010 and 2016, this 1,000 Francs banknote is part of the Central African CFA franc currency system, which serves six countries: Cameroon, Central African Republic, Chad, Republic of the Congo, Equatorial Guinea, and Gabon. These countries share this currency as a symbol of economic unity and cooperation under CEMAC. The 1,000 Francs note is a key denomination used widely across the region, reflecting the economic activities and daily life within these countries.
